Output ab7adb5bde723d6f80e0d723b8f4e4d45d16b97f5ace8c85b99f8b1d653e8913:4

value
5386654
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8979d6c40490e9b2727041bb83af63d3eaa8419d OP_EQUAL
address
3EDvTLmgEEeq4ek7MXBMKawJ8ybtyHN57R
transaction
ab7adb5bde723d6f80e0d723b8f4e4d45d16b97f5ace8c85b99f8b1d653e8913
confirmations
271348
spent
true